Not all children will have the same start date or time; this allows us to keep peace within the environment. To help each new child settle in, we believe in staggering their start (one hour on their first day and gradually increasing the time until they are comfortable spending the whole day with us), which looks different for each child and family.

What are the factors that determine my child's acceptance/placement?

Within a Montessori classroom, we create an environment for children within mixed age groups. For Nido, this is 16 months - 36 months. For our Primary and Forest classes, this is 3 - 6 years old. Lastly, for our Elementary class, this is 1st - 6th grade. We foster learning, independence, and mutual respect by bringing children of different ages and abilities. This approach allows children to observe, practice, and learn from one another, building confidence, gaining valuable social skills, and ensuring that students can progress at their own pace and explore their unique curiosities. As children transition to the next program or families move on, we must observe each classroom’s needs to best determine which families we invite to join our school.
